Reviewers say 'Your Friends & Neighbors' explores themes of wealth, privilege, and moral decay, often through a satirical lens. Jon Hamm's performance is frequently praised, with many noting his ability to bring depth and vulnerability to his character. However, criticisms include the show's implausible plot, lack of character development, and excessive use of sex scenes. Some reviewers find the series shallow and unengaging, while others appreciate its sharp writing and complex characters. The show's portrayal of the wealthy elite and their moral dilemmas is a central theme, though it divides opinions on its effectiveness and relatability.

- AnecdotesThe opening theme song is called "The Joneses" (written by Hamilton Leithauser & Dominic Lewis). A verse in the chorus says "You can't keep up with the Joneses". Coincidentally, Jon Hamm starred in Nos voisins les Jones (2016).
